Output 1ac49ba4f8db7ec3d2523702f153cff8c25b05c69ab61d751aced798e6f093ea:3

value
1129665
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cba80d2432c623fc32f5a9b5050e13674a683e8c OP_EQUAL
address
3LFrQtxiJEYppykRU3LFnK5XShE7hRAJyL
transaction
1ac49ba4f8db7ec3d2523702f153cff8c25b05c69ab61d751aced798e6f093ea
confirmations
331636
spent
true